Sapporo Snow Festival

One of the most popular Japanese festivals is the “Sapporo Snow Festival,” which takes place in February each year. The festival is held in Sapporo, the capital city of Hokkaido, and is one of the largest winter festivals in the world. The festival is famous for its stunning ice sculptures, which are intricately carved by teams of artists from around the world. These sculptures range from small, intricate designs to massive, towering structures that take days to complete. The festival also features various events, including concerts, food stalls, and snow slides, making it a great experience for families and tourists alike.

Gion Matsuri

Another popular festival is the “Gion Matsuri,” which takes place in Kyoto in July. The festival is one of the most famous in Japan and is renowned for its stunning traditional costumes and vibrant parade floats. The festival is steeped in history and tradition, dating back over 1100 years. The festival lasts for an entire month, with various events taking place throughout the city, including traditional dance performances, street food stalls, and fireworks displays.
